NY H84156 August 14, 2001 CLA-2-39:RR:NC:3:353 H84156 CATEGORY: Classification TARIFF NO.: 3926.20.9050 Ms. Debbie Mayard Hamco Inc. 16131 Highway 44 North Prairieville, LA 70769 RE: The tariff classification of a child’s bib from Hong Kong, China and/or Thailand. Dear Ms. Mayard: In your letter dated July 25, 2001 you requested a tariff classification ruling. The sample will be returned to you as requested. The submitted sample, style #VF-60W is a child’s bib composed of clear PVC plastic material. The bib measures approximately 16 ½” in length and 12” wide with 3-D crumb-catcher at the bottom front. The item is trimmed in textile piping with a hook and loop closure at the back. The applicable subheading for the bib, style #VF-60W will be 3926.20.9050,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for Other articles of plastics…Articles of apparel and clothing accessories…Other: Other.” The rate of duty will be 5% ad valorem. This ruling is being issued under the provisions of Part 177 of the Customs Regulations (19 C.F.R. 177). A copy of the ruling or the control number indicated above should be provided with the entry documents filed at the time this merchandise is imported.
